Commercial publisher ISBN apply—check if ISBN is needed

ISBNs are assigned to text-based monographic publications (one-off publications), not serials like journals, newspapers, or newsletters.

  • If your book is made publicly available (for sale or even free), it can be identified by ISBN.
  • Even individual sections (like chapters) made available separately may also use ISBN as an identifier.

What is a Commercial Publisher (and other categories)

A Commercial Publisher is typically a profit-based entity/company that produces and disseminates literature, academic texts, magazines, or other written and electronic content.

Publisher categories shown include: Commercial Publisher, Institutional Publisher, Institutional Author, Self Published by Author, Individual Publisher.

Commercial publisher ISBN apply—3-phase approval (must know)

The process works in 3 phases: Approval of Registration → Approval of ISBN Category → Allotment of ISBN.

  • Registration is approved only if correct details + supporting documents are provided.
  • ISBN category is provided according to the publisher category you registered under.
  • ISBN allotment happens only if accurate book details are submitted.

Commercial publisher ISBN apply—7-step process (full workflow)

The full workflow is: Pre Registration → Login → Post Registration → ISBN Request → Add Books → ISBN Issuance → Final Title Verso Page.

Step 1: Pre Registration

Start from the portal options like Search ISBN / Applicant Registration / Applicant Login.

Step 2: Login

Login with your applicant account and proceed with your application steps.

Step 3: Post Registration (basic details + imprint + documents)

Complete basic details (and imprint/trade name, if applicable), then finish the documentation section.

Step 4: ISBN Request (My Application)

Create a New Application and submit it.
Your Application Reference Number appears only after successful submission, and after submission no alterations can be made.

Step 5: Add Books (title details)

You can add title details:

  • Individually, or
  • Multiple titles (bulk upload).

Step 6: ISBN Issuance

You will see status like Allotted or Rejected, and you can view rejection reasons.

Step 7: Final Title Verso Page (final verification)

Upload the Final Title Verso Page. This confirms the application details match the book accurately.

Documents checklist for Commercial publisher ISBN apply

The documentation section includes these key proofs:

DocumentWho it belongs to
PAN Card of AdministratorAdministrator
Registered Address Proof of Publishing AgencyPublishing Agency
PAN Card of Publishing AgencyPublishing Agency
Address Proof of AdministratorAdministrator
Udyog Aadhaar / Address Proof of AdministratorAdministrator (option)
Address Proof of Publishing Agency/AdministratorOption path shown

Registration is approved only when correct details + documents are provided, so keep these ready before you start.

Timelines you should expect (practical)

These timelines are mentioned for the process:

StageTypical time
ISBN Registration verification/approval2–3 working days
Category allotment1–2 working days
Assigning ISBN after title details submission~2–3 working days

If registration is rejected, you need to log in again and update information based on the rejection reasons.

Rules that avoid mistakes (language, edition, format)

These rules save the most time during Commercial publisher ISBN apply:

  • Same title in different languages should have a unique ISBN.
  • Reprint does not need a separate ISBN, but a new edition needs a new ISBN.
  • Each different product form (paperback, EPUB, PDF) should be identified separately.

Add title details correctly (single title vs bulk upload)

After your application, you’ll add book/title details.

Option 1: Add title details individually

You can add a new title and submit it through the “Add New Title” flow.

Option 2: Add multiple title details (bulk)

Bulk upload is available:

  • Download the sample Excel sheet for entering multiple title details.
  • Select the filled sheet and upload it through the interface.
  • After uploading, fill remaining details like Language / Product Composition / Product Form, accept declaration, and submit title details to the department.

ISBN issuance—Allotted vs Rejected (what to do)

In the issuance stage, you will see:

  • Allotted (ISBN assigned), or
  • Rejected (with “View Rejection Reason”).

If the title is rejected, you need to edit and update details based on the reason and resubmit.

If the department seeks clarification, reply through the “Reply Clarification” link in the action column.

Also note: after allocation of ISBN, no alterations can be made.

Final Title Verso Page (verification that protects you)

After uploading the Final Title Verso Page, your status updates and verification happens.
This page is used to confirm the application details match the book accurately.

After approval:

  • Title may be highlighted Green in “Search ISBN”.
    If not approved/verified:
  • Title may be highlighted Yellow.

The Title Verso Page (copyright page) usually contains: Title Name, Author Name, Publisher Name, Printer Details, ISBN, Copyright details, etc.

If your book/publication is in a language other than Hindi or English, translate it into Hindi or English for verification purposes.
